Имя: Пароль:
1C
1С v8
Знатоки SQL HEEELP
0 Envoy777
 
12.03.17
10:05
Всем доброго, у меня есть проблемы с логом базы данных sql, лог слишком большой, как не давать ему разрастаться, постоянная выгрузка журнала занимает много времени.
1 Ufo_Attack
 
12.03.17
10:15
(0) Если тебе не нужна возможность восстановится на любой момент времени - переходи на простую модель восстановления.
2 dubraver
 
12.03.17
10:23
USE DataBaseName
ALTER DATABASE DataBaseName
SET RECOVERY SIMPLE
GO
DBCC SHRINKFILE(DataBaseName_log, 2)
GO
ALTER DATABASE DataBaseName
SET RECOVERY FULL
GO
3 Envoy777
 
12.03.17
10:25
Это скрипт в обслуживание в Transact-SQL если прописать ?
команда будет выполнятся по расписанию ?
4 dubraver
 
12.03.17
10:27
да.
5 Envoy777
 
12.03.17
10:29
спасибо!
6 Ufo_Attack
 
12.03.17
10:30
(2) Если так делать, то какой смысл держать полную модель восстановления?
7 Envoy777
 
12.03.17
10:40
ну на точках , у меня стоит простая модель восстановления,
на главном у меня полная и очень быстро разрастается, других вариантов нет (( лог файл доходит до размеров 200 300 гб
8 Ufo_Attack
 
12.03.17
10:56
(7) Зачем тогда тебе полная модель, если бекап лога ты не делаешь?